From Hilltop to Waterfront: How Kingston's Split Geography Creates Collision Risk
Kingston is not one city; it’s two, separated by elevation and connected by roads that were never designed for the traffic using them today. The Uptown Stockade District sits on a hilltop, with streets designed in the 1600s for foot traffic and horse carts. Combine that with bad weather, and it’s a recipe for disaster.
The Rondout neighborhood lies at water level near the Hudson River. Between them, Washington Avenue and the connecting streets have a sharp drop in elevation that creates ice traps every winter, leading to dangerous amounts of black ice. Snow hides lane markings on streets that are already too narrow, and drivers unfamiliar with the area don’t realize which routes are one-way until they’re already committed to the turn.
The Stockade’s one-way street patterns operate opposite to driver expectations; even the official city transportation studies describe the six-legged intersection where Wall and Fair Streets meet Route 32 as “unconventional and hazardous.” Traffic analysis shows the Washington Avenue and Schwenk Drive intersection operating at near-failing levels during rush hours, with drivers waiting through multiple signal cycles. That delay creates frustration, aggressive driving, and rear-end collisions.
Accident data confirms this stretch as one of the highest-crash corridors in the study area. Broadway’s pedestrian corridors present their own dangers, with crosswalks that are too long, forcing pedestrians to remain exposed to moving traffic longer than at standard crossings. Route 32 through Kingston and surrounding towns combines higher speeds with bad pedestrian infrastructure and mixed traffic, making it one of the region’s biggest safety issues.
Infrastructure conditions compound every hazard: nearly one in four Ulster County bridges is structurally deficient, road surfaces throughout the county are rated “acceptable,” or worse, and outdated signal timing creates conditions in which a driver’s reaction time is the only thing preventing a crash.

Can I still recover if I was partially at fault?
Yes. New York uses pure comparative negligence. Your recovery is reduced by your percentage of fault, but you can still recover. If you are 20% at fault and your damages total $100,000, you recover $80,000.
